Output 3a89fe95deae3f7854d105dc6a14cdc6d50e064a832f9b9c88ad8ab226b84f16:2

value
415889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21a5c29e8852067a20303b48db3bf095c2734e18 OP_EQUAL
address
34kvo6aQVaZBvonTQNXK8Aa5kfGJy3ADVH
transaction
3a89fe95deae3f7854d105dc6a14cdc6d50e064a832f9b9c88ad8ab226b84f16
spent
true